PGCIL net profit up nearly 10pc to Rs 4,546 cr in Q4

Business To Business, New Delhi, 16th May 2026: Power Grid Corporation of India Limited on Saturday reported a nearly 10 per cent rise in consolidated net profit to Rs 4,546.33 crore for the March quarter, mainly due to a higher deferred tax credit.
The state-owned power transmission company had posted a consolidated net profit of Rs 4,142.87 crore in the corresponding quarter ended March 31, 2025, according to a regulatory filing.
The filing showed that the company recorded a deferred tax credit of Rs 5,179.80 crore during the quarter, compared with Rs 19.98 crore in the same period a year earlier.
However, total income declined to Rs 11,970.69 crore in the quarter from Rs 12,590.80 crore a year ago.
Power Grid Corporation of India Limited is one of India’s largest power transmission utilities and operates a major portion of the country’s interstate electricity transmission network.
